The Attwater Prairie Chicken National Wildlife Refuge, located in Texas, is a vital sanctuary dedicated to the conservation of the critically endangered Attwater’s prairie chicken. Visitors interested in exploring this unique habitat and learning about its conservation efforts should note that the refuge is generally open year-round, with specific hours typically from sunrise to sunset. However, access to certain areas may be restricted during sensitive breeding seasons or for habitat restoration activities. The Attwater Prairie Chicken National Wildlife Refuge, located in Texas, is dedicated to the conservation of the endangered Attwater’s prairie chicken and its native coastal prairie habitat. To ensure the success of breeding programs and habitat restoration efforts, the refuge implements seasonal closures during critical periods. These closures are essential to minimize disturbances and protect the fragile ecosystem and its inhabitants. Visitors planning a trip to the refuge should be aware of these temporary restrictions to avoid disruptions and support conservation goals.

During the breeding season, typically from late February to early June, the refuge imposes closures in specific areas to safeguard nesting and mating activities. Attwater’s prairie chickens are highly sensitive to human presence during this time, as disturbances can lead to nest abandonment or failure. The refuge’s auto tour route and certain trails may be partially or fully closed to prevent unintended disruptions. Visitors are encouraged to check the refuge’s official website or contact the visitor center for up-to-date information on closures before planning their visit.

In addition to breeding season closures, the refuge may also restrict access during habitat restoration activities. These activities, such as prescribed burns, prairie reseeding, or invasive species removal, are crucial for maintaining the health of the coastal prairie ecosystem. Temporary closures during restoration work ensure the safety of both visitors and staff while allowing the refuge to complete these vital tasks without interference. Signs are posted at refuge entrances and along roads to notify visitors of ongoing activities and restricted areas.
